Producing outdoor furniture for treehouse resorts requires unique considerations compared to standard outdoor furniture. First, durability is paramount, as the furniture must withstand constant exposure to the elements, including rain, wind, and UV rays. Materials like teak, cedar, or powder-coated aluminum are often chosen for their longevity and resistance to decay.

Second, the design must blend seamlessly with the natural surroundings, often incorporating rustic or organic aesthetics. Lightweight yet sturdy construction is also essential, as transporting furniture to elevated treehouses can be challenging.

Third, eco-friendliness is a priority, with many resorts opting for sustainably sourced or recycled materials to align with their environmental ethos. Finally, comfort and safety are critical, ensuring guests can relax securely in elevated settings. These factors collectively define the specialized approach to crafting outdoor furniture for treehouse resorts.
